Bio

John King is an American country music singer and songwriter. King was born and raised in Demorest, Georgia. He worked construction jobs as a teenager and was heavily influenced by Country, Rock and Southern rock artists.King later graduated from University of Georgia before signing his first record deal with Black River Entertainment (2014-2016). His debut single, "Tonight Tonight", was released in mid-2014 and featured on the NFL's Thursday Night Football on CBS.Taste of Country reviewed it favorably, saying that it is "a great hook over a strong beat, all built sturdy country voice. King solidly follows in the footsteps of many modern country hitmakers, unveiling a debut single that is fun and catchy and will immediately have one hitting repeat for a second listen."It entered Top 40 on Country Airplay for the chart dated September 13, 2014. King co-wrote Randy Houser's single "We Went" with Justin Wilson, Matt Rogers, the song reached #1 on Mediabase and Billboard Country Airplay Charts.It also scored him his first ASCAP Songwriter Award in 2016.In November 2016, King signed his first management deal with Narvel Blackstock and Starstruck Management (Blake Shelton, Reba, Kelly Clarkson). In late 2017, King released the single "I Still Pick Up".Its video debuted on CMT and was voted Top 10 on the countdown. King's release “Never Wanna Be” debuted on Spotify's “New Boots” playlist.In April 2018, King signed a major publishing deal with Sony/ATV Nashville.
